Get Invasive Software Composition PDF

Java

By Uwe Aßmann

ISBN-10: 3642079377

ISBN-13: 9783642079375

Over the last 20 years, software program engineering has come some distance from object-based to object-oriented to component-based layout and improvement. Invasive software program composition is a brand new strategy that unifies and extends fresh software program engineering innovations like commonly used programming, aspect-oriented improvement, structure structures, or subject-oriented improvement. to enhance reuse, this new process regards software program elements as grayboxes and integrates them in the course of composition. development on a minimum set of software alterations, composition operator libraries may be built that parameterize, expand, attach, mediate, and aspect-weave components.The booklet is headquartered round the JAVA language and the freely to be had demonstrator library COMPOST. It offers a wealth of fabrics for researchers, scholars, software program architects alike.

Show description

Read or Download Invasive Software Composition PDF

Similar java books

Erotic Triangles: Sundanese Dance and Masculinity in West by Henry Spiller PDF

In West Java, Indonesia, all it takes is a woman’s voice and a drum beat to make a guy wake up and dance. on a daily basis, males there—be they scholars, pedicab drivers, civil servants, or businessmen—breach usual criteria of decorum and succumb to the rhythm at village ceremonies, weddings, political rallies, and nightclubs.

Download e-book for iPad: Java Unleashed by Michael Morrison, John December, Paul Colton, Mike Fletcher,

Every thing you want to grasp Java! Java is redefining the aptitude and tool of the area large internet. Java Unleasehed places the Java programming language at your fingertips through supplying you with professional recommendation on programming basics, embedding Java applets into your web content, and programming video games, multimedia, and animation.

Decompiling Java by Godfrey Nolan PDF

Either Java and . internet use the assumption of a "virtual machine," or VM. And whereas VMs are helpful for a few reasons, they undermine the protection of your resource code, simply because construction might be reversed, or decompiled. Which makes this unique publication tremendous priceless: you need to comprehend decompilation, to correctly safeguard your highbrow estate.

Get JSTL in Action PDF

JSTL is a vital simplification of the Java internet platform. With JSTL, web page authors can now write dynamic pages utilizing usual HTML-like tags and an easy-to-learn expression language. JSTL is a customary from the Java group method, and its expression language turns into a part of JSP 2. zero. JSTL in motion indicates you the way to put in writing wealthy, dynamic web content with no programming.

Extra info for Invasive Software Composition

Example text

Lang Package (Reference page) exec( ) : (Reference page) exists( ) : (Reference page) exit( ) Runtime class : (Reference page) System class Program Exit Value (Reference page) exiting programs : Program Exit Value exitValue( ) : (Reference page) extends keyword Extending a Class Interfaces Externalizable interface Object Serialization Custom Serialization Advanced Serialization (Reference page) Symbols | A | B | C | D | E | F | G | H | I | J | K | L | M | N | O | P | Q | R | S | T | U | V | W | Y | Z Copyright © 1996 O'Reilly & Associates, Inc.

All Rights Reserved.

Lang Package (Reference page) exec( ) : (Reference page) exists( ) : (Reference page) exit( ) Runtime class : (Reference page) System class Program Exit Value (Reference page) exiting programs : Program Exit Value exitValue( ) : (Reference page) extends keyword Extending a Class Interfaces Externalizable interface Object Serialization Custom Serialization Advanced Serialization (Reference page) Symbols | A | B | C | D | E | F | G | H | I | J | K | L | M | N | O | P | Q | R | S | T | U | V | W | Y | Z Copyright © 1996 O'Reilly & Associates, Inc.

Download PDF sample

Invasive Software Composition by Uwe Aßmann


by Kenneth
4.4

Rated 4.85 of 5 – based on 8 votes